精品国产一区二区三区免费-精品国产一区二区三区久久久蜜臀-精品国产一区二区三区久久久狼-精品国产一区二区三区久-精品国产一区二区三区精东影业-精品国产一区二区三区国产馆

15321250321
010-86462584

APP開發(fā) > APP學(xué)院 > 常見問題

如何最小化app軟件開發(fā)風(fēng)險?

2023-07-06

軟件開發(fā)過程中存在很多問題:技術(shù)的、組織的、人的因素。在本文中,我們將討論客戶和開發(fā)團隊面臨的六大主要風(fēng)險。我們還將解釋如何最小化這些軟件開發(fā)風(fēng)險。

什么是app軟件開發(fā)?

它是涉及制作和維護APP、框架和其他軟件組件的開發(fā)、識別、投影、編程、文檔記錄、測試和錯誤修復(fù)的過程。這是一個創(chuàng)建和提供代碼的大過程。

如何管理軟件開發(fā)中的風(fēng)險?

任何移動APP開發(fā)項目都涉及一定的風(fēng)險。風(fēng)險可能因項目而異,在開發(fā)過程中應(yīng)始終予以考慮,但通常可分為六個主要類別。

前 6 大軟件開發(fā)風(fēng)險和緩解措施

1. 項目評估不足

當(dāng)創(chuàng)建項目估算時,它們碰巧達不到預(yù)期。團隊可以選擇項目迭代持續(xù)時間、技術(shù)堆棧和其他因素。客戶和團隊之間經(jīng)常出現(xiàn)分歧,從而導(dǎo)致任務(wù)持續(xù)時間和成本增加。最后,客戶的錢用完了,無法完成項目。

如何最小化這種風(fēng)險:

- 只完成那些最重要的任務(wù);- 為開發(fā)人員增加學(xué)習(xí)和降低新項目部分風(fēng)險的時間;- 在項目之外的任務(wù)中增加開發(fā)團隊的假定周期;- 在項目管理中,不確定性錐描述了項目期間最佳情況不確定性的發(fā)展。在項目開始時,對產(chǎn)品或工作結(jié)果知之甚少,因此估計存在很大的不確定性。

2.容量變化

如果在批準時間范圍后更改迭代的功率,則會發(fā)生容量變化。產(chǎn)品負責(zé)人經(jīng)常想要改變項目的范圍。這給項目帶來了很大的風(fēng)險。當(dāng)容量變化時,它會極大地影響開發(fā)人員遵循初始項目進度的能力。

如何最小化這種風(fēng)險:

- 敏捷方法的小型、易于管理的迭代讓您可以更頻繁地思考和調(diào)整項目大小;- 開發(fā)更重要的任務(wù)。

3. 終端用戶參與度低

這是勢在必行的,因為用戶幾乎會接受該軟件并與其成功聯(lián)系在一起。您需要了解用戶的反饋。這些緩解策略通過敏捷開發(fā)簡化了實施。

如何最小化這種風(fēng)險:

- 用戶測試和反饋;- 專門小組; - 頻繁發(fā)布;- Beta 測試。

4. 代碼質(zhì)量差

代碼質(zhì)量低是開發(fā)中最常見的問題之一,也是客戶最大的痛點之一。大多數(shù)情況下,客戶不理解代碼并且無法確定其質(zhì)量。在項目結(jié)束時,事實證明該產(chǎn)品無法運行,因為開發(fā)人員編寫了帶有很多錯誤的低質(zhì)量代碼,沒有經(jīng)過測試。

如何將這種風(fēng)險降到最低?

對于開發(fā)人員來說,保持其代碼的高標(biāo)準很重要。- 實施用戶接受標(biāo)準;- 客戶可以聘請項目經(jīng)理或CTO,他們可以檢查代碼質(zhì)量并監(jiān)督開發(fā)團隊;- 遵循公司的清晰編碼標(biāo)準和指南體系;- 每次代碼迭代后的測試;- 在開始與開發(fā)公司合作之前,客戶可以查看類似的項目,進行技術(shù)面試,或查看公司的清晰編碼標(biāo)準。

5. 利益相關(guān)者參與度低

為了保持高水平的生產(chǎn)力并滿足項目的約定期限,客戶或利益相關(guān)者需要經(jīng)常與開發(fā)團隊或項目經(jīng)理進行溝通。如果不這樣做,可能會與團隊失去聯(lián)系,這可能導(dǎo)致雙方的誤解并增加項目的時間線。

如何最小化這種風(fēng)險:

- 有必要明確規(guī)定客戶和客戶何時能夠進行用戶驗收測試。如果任何一方對項目有問題或疑問,就響應(yīng)時間達成一致很重要;- 有效選擇交付和項目目標(biāo)和優(yōu)先級。

6. 人力資源規(guī)劃不足

有時,利益相關(guān)者或團隊成員出于各種原因不得不意外離開項目。因此,該項目被擱置,直到可以找到替代團隊成員,這增加了項目的時間表。

如何最小化這種風(fēng)險:

- 開發(fā)團隊記錄整個過程;- 一個良好的內(nèi)部人力資源系統(tǒng),如果出現(xiàn)這種情況,可以快速更換團隊成員;- 項目經(jīng)理應(yīng)經(jīng)常監(jiān)控其團隊的工作量時間表,以快速將團隊成員替換到另一個項目。

誰應(yīng)該負責(zé)app軟件開發(fā)中的風(fēng)險管理?

項目經(jīng)理 (PM) 負責(zé)與項目相關(guān)的所有任務(wù)。進行項目需求識別和分析的業(yè)務(wù)分析師。他們一起可以幫助制作成功的產(chǎn)品并最大限度地降低軟件開發(fā)風(fēng)險。

APP項目經(jīng)理和軟件開發(fā)風(fēng)險管理

PM 的主要職責(zé)是利用現(xiàn)有資源按時將客戶的想法付諸實施。PM需要制定開發(fā)計劃,組織團隊,建立項目工作流程,在團隊和客戶之間提供反饋,為團隊清除障礙,控制產(chǎn)品的質(zhì)量和按時交付。

- 開發(fā)新產(chǎn)品或新功能。PM 組織與技術(shù)架構(gòu)師和開發(fā)人員的會議,宣布他們必須解決的任務(wù)。結(jié)果,團隊確定開發(fā)將采取的解決方案;- 規(guī)劃。重要的是要考慮到影響開發(fā)進度的所有因素,包括員工的資格和相關(guān)風(fēng)險、對第三方服務(wù)的依賴以及錯誤修復(fù);- 控制。PM 需要了解項目中發(fā)生的事情并始終掌握脈搏的日常重復(fù)操作;- 快速解決新出現(xiàn)的問題;- 在項目開發(fā)的各個階段與客戶、團隊、陪同員工進行溝通。

APP業(yè)務(wù)分析師和軟件開發(fā)風(fēng)險管理

業(yè)務(wù)分析師是項目中必須識別客戶的業(yè)務(wù)問題并找到解決問題的最有效解決方案的人。在軟件開發(fā)的所有階段,業(yè)務(wù)分析師都會分析需求并充當(dāng)開發(fā)團隊和客戶之間的橋梁。

- 確定客戶對項目的要求;- 記錄未來項目的要求;- 對客戶需求進行原型設(shè)計,與客戶和開發(fā)團隊進行頭腦風(fēng)暴,進行測試和問卷調(diào)查以更好地理解和分析需求;- 基于分析識別項目痛點。提出優(yōu)化流程和解決項目可能出現(xiàn)的問題的方法;- 編寫規(guī)范,優(yōu)化項目需求;- 將優(yōu)化和分析的需求從客戶傳遞給開發(fā)團隊。

主要的APP軟件開發(fā)風(fēng)險

對于APP開發(fā)公司:

- 如果是固定價格方法,則超出預(yù)算;- 在開發(fā)過程中從客戶那里獲得更多的需求,違反軟件需求規(guī)范。

對于客戶:

- 不符合預(yù)算;- 獲得一個會破壞的低質(zhì)量解決方案。

客戶的解決方案:聘請您身邊的專家,他將檢查代碼并與開發(fā)團隊進行有效溝通。這很昂貴,因此許多客戶從責(zé)任模型中選擇固定價格,以免超出預(yù)算。

按照 SolveIt 的清單了解如何將軟件開發(fā)風(fēng)險降至最低:

1、制定詳細的技術(shù)規(guī)范;2. 根據(jù)CTO的資金和建議選擇合適的參與模式;3.遵循之前開發(fā)的SRS文檔,避免在開發(fā)過程中添加新的產(chǎn)品需求。

讓我們一起解決它

天品互聯(lián)的專家將幫助您優(yōu)化預(yù)算并將APP軟件開發(fā)風(fēng)險降至最低。我們建議您的APP項目所需深度的發(fā)現(xiàn)階段。

客服QQ:121446412 聯(lián)系電話:15321250321

京ICP備17026149號-1

版權(quán)所有@2011-2022 北京天品互聯(lián)科技有限公司 公司地址:北京市海淀區(qū)上地信息路甲28號B座(二層)02D室-010號

收縮
  • 15321250321